Scientists use an instrument called an
anemometer to tell how fast the
wind is blowing.
The device we built is a model of a wind speed indicator. A real one will be able to accurately measure how fast the wind is blowing.

Science Behind the Play:
Measuring Wind Speed - As the wind blows, the cups catch the blowing wind and turn on the stick. Each time the anemometer makes a full rotation, the wind speed is measured by the number of revolutions per minute (RPM). The number of revolutions can be recorded over time and an average is determined.
This anemometer can not tell the wind speed in miles per hour, but it can give you an idea of how fast the wind is blowing.
Using your watch, count the number of times the colored rimmed cup spins around in one minute. You are measuring the wind speed in revolutions (turns) per minute. Weather forecasters' anemometers convert the revolutions per minute into miles per hour (or kilometers per hour). Keep a record of the wind speeds you're measuring for the next few days.
Measure the wind speed at different times of the day. Is it the same in the morning; the afternoon; the evening? Move your anemometer to another location. Is it windier in other places? Do trees or buildings block the wind?
